How Sterling’s position change has affected his FPL form

With four goals and three assists over the international break, Raheem Sterling‘s (£11.6m) sky-high Fantasy stock has reached stratospheric levels as we approach Double Gameweek 32.

The Manchester City winger scored a hat-trick in his last Premier League appearance, too, bringing his total number of double-digit hauls in 2018/19 to eight – four of them coming in this calendar year alone.

Sterling registers more Fantasy Premier League points per match on average (7.3) than any other top-flight player this season and it seems likely that there will be few active FPL managers going into Gameweek 32 without his services.

Having started the first four league matches of 2019 on the right wing, Sterling has switched over to the left flank in his last six top-flight appearances.

It was, indeed, from a starting role on the left of a 4-3-3 that Sterling scored his hat-tricks for City and England over the last three weeks.

The imminent return to fitness of Kevin De Bruyne (£9.7m) and Fernandinho (£5.3m) could be a significant development in terms of Sterling’s starting position, as it would allow Bernardo Silva (£7.5m) to return to the right-wing role that Pep Guardiola has largely used the Portuguese midfielder in since Gameweek 25.

That would leave Sterling free to play on the left flank – although with Riyad Mahrez (£8.2m) and Leroy Sane (£9.3m) also champing at the bit for a start, there could be any number of permutations in City’s front three in the upcoming matches against Cardiff City and Fulham.

Nevertheless, Guardiola has clearly favoured Sterling on the left flank since the beginning of February and it is perhaps worth comparing his output on either wing ahead of Double Gameweek 32.
